Model: ER8411  
Hardware Version: V1
Firmware Version: newest

We setup the router as a vpn server for openvpn and L2TP vpn. 

L2TP works, but unstable. Connectioins brokes within 10 minutes. There are only a few user can use it without brokening. 

OpenVPN is stable, but after the openvpn connection reach 10 we can not connect more users to the router via openvpn, just if someone disconnect from the server. 

The device controlled by omada cloud controller. In the documentation we find that this router can accept 100 OpenVPN tunnels. 

What couse this problem? 

OpenVPN Config is the following:

Client To Site

Account Password: enable

Tunnel mode: split

Protocol: UDP

Port: 1194

WAN: WAN4/LAN4  /this is the only one port which has internet connection/

LAN: LAN (we have only one lan segment)

IP Pool: 10.0.8.1/24

Primary DNS: 192.168.10.254 /this is the lan ip of the router/

 

We create the users credentials for OpenVPN server. 

we have a dyndns attach to WAN/LAN4

Thats all.

We can only create 10 openvpn connection to the server. What should have we do?

About the L2TP VPN, I think you should troubleshoot the devices that have unstable connections. If other devices can connect well, only a few don't, that could be the network environment of these devices.

Got a confirmation from the senior engineer that this is normal. As the OVPN server, one WAN can only support up to 10 OVPN clients concurrent connection.

Thanks for your quick replay.

It's a funny thing that there is VPN router with capacity of 110 OpenVPN tunnel at the same time, and If I would like to connect 110 vpn user I have to connect 10 wan connection to the router. And after that where can I put the lan segments :)

Another thing: there isnt any reference for this limitation in the router's users guide. 

But ok, now I share my today's experience for those who have the same problem, I found a solution which works so here it is.

 

SOLUTION 

STEP 1. Create an OPEN VPN SERVER with settings what you want to udp 1194 port. Create 10 users, and assaign to that.

STEP 2. Create another OPEN VPN SERVER to UDP 1195. Be sure to change the ip address pool for the remote users. Create another 10 users, and assaign to that.

 

Repeat steps till you cover all your desired vpn client. Attention to increase the port number in every step. 1194, 95,96....and so on.

 

Suggestion for IP pool: 

I name the VPN servers as follow: OPEN VPN 1194/20. For that I use the following pool: 192.168.20.1/24

And than OPEN VPN 1195/30 -> 192.168.30.1/24

And so on...

It works for us with 34 users, and we have only 1 internet connection. (600/30 Mbit)

 

 

Interesting thing for L2TP: 

Users with unstable l2tp connection can connect to openvpn without any issue, and the connection is perfect. They use the openvpn about 4 hours without any brake. When we try it again to L2TP it's unstable. It's not a problem now, because we use openvpn. But I thinks there are some bugs in the router. 

 

Another interesting thing for PPTP :)

We setup server for PPTP, but we can not connect to it. When we try it, the process reach for that point when check username and password, and it stucked.

After we restart the router, we can connect. But 1 days later the problem come again, and can not connect. 

So my conclusion is: FORGET L2TP, and PPTP, use OPENVPN. And follow the instructions I mentioned.

PPTP is outdated. And no longer considered as secure. We don't really recommend it. In case you ask why it is still there, the answer is that PPTP still exists on Windows OS.

 

L2TP thing, does this issue happen while you are using the OVPN at the same time? I mean simultaneously hosting the VPN servers of both types and having clients connected to them, L2TP would experience an unstable issue? Do you use default UDP for OVPN?

Can you reproduce this issue every time? There is a pattern in which you get a disconnection while hosting both OVPN and L2TP, you got a disconnection if a client is connected to the L2TP, for 10 minutes or so, it got disconnected. Repeatedly. It always fails at 10 minutes?
